Common Genie Garage Door Problems We Solve in North Portland

  • Torsion spring breakage from humidity exposure. North Portland’s 36-plus inches of annual rain, compounded by Columbia Slough moisture, corrodes torsion springs faster than drier eastside neighborhoods. A weakened spring snaps under load, dropping the door and straining the Genie opener’s motor. We replace with galvanized or coated springs rated for wet climates.
  • Screw-drive rail corrosion and jerky travel. Genie’s screw-drive systems depend on a clean, lubricated rail. Portland’s ambient humidity pits the rail surface, causing the carriage to catch and lurch. We see this regularly in St. Johns garages where the opener runs daily but the rail hasn’t been serviced in years.
  • Photo-eye misalignment from shifting wood frames. The original jambs on 1920s Craftsman bungalows soften with decades of rainfall, allowing the frame to twist slightly. That movement throws off Genie’s Safe-T-Beam alignment by fractions of an inch—enough to cause random reversals or a door that won’t close at all.
  • Bottom seal deterioration and water intrusion. Low-threshold or slab-less garage floors in Portsmouth and St. Johns let rainwater pool against the door bottom. The rubber seal compresses, cracks, and eventually admits water that warps wood panels and rusts bottom brackets.
  • Opener strain from improperly reinforced headers. Homeowners install a Genie SilentMax or StealthDrive on an original 2×6 header, not realizing the added vibration and weight of a motorized sectional door will flex and eventually split the lumber. We catch this before mounting, not after the damage spreads.

Genie Service in North Portland: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

In St. Johns it’s routine to find a 1920s detached garage with an original 8-foot-wide tilt-up door still on its pivot hardware. When the homeowner calls for a new garage door with opener, we regularly discover the header carries only a 2×6 flat, the opening runs three inches narrower than the smallest stock sectional door, and side-room clearance barely accommodates a Genie rail. What looked like a one-hour job becomes a framing and carpentry call first. We had a call on Lombard Street in St. Johns where a Genie SilentMax 1200 on a 1930s detached garage would reverse randomly. The issue wasn’t the opener—it was a rotted header that flexed under the door’s weight, misaligning the safety sensors. We reinforced the header, sealed the gap, and recalibrated the opener; the door ran smoothly afterward. This is the reality of Genie in Oak Hills and across North Portland: the opener is rarely the only problem, and a technician who treats it like one will be back next month.

Genie Models & Products We Service in North Portland

We work on the full Genie residential lineup: Screw Drive openers—the original Genie signature, now prone to rail corrosion in wet climates; Chain Drive 500 units, common in 1990s–2000s installations throughout Portland; SilentMax 1000 belt-drive models, popular for attached garages where noise matters; and StealthDrive Connect smart openers, increasingly requested for retrofit into older homes. For critical components—circuit boards, screw-drive carriages, wall consoles for legacy Cathedral models—we source OEM Genie parts. For wear items like springs, rollers, and cables, we use aftermarket equivalents that meet or exceed OEM torque and cycle ratings. That hybrid approach keeps garage door parts in North Portland affordable without gambling on reliability. Most repairs draw from stock we carry daily; special-order OEM items arrive within 24–48 hours if needed.
